Weather vs. Climate Difference

A primary difference between the concepts of weather and climate is the time period involved.

2
New cards

Scientific Theory

A hypothesis that has been extensively tested and is generally accepted by the scientific community.

3
New cards

Steps of the Scientific Method

The sequential order of scientific inquiry: collect data; develop hypothesis; test hypothesis; accept/modify/reject hypothesis.

4
New cards

Hydrosphere

The sphere of Earth's environment that is composed exclusively of water.

5
New cards

Lithosphere

Earth's rocky outer layer.

6
New cards

Biosphere

The sphere of Earth containing living organisms, including insects, plants, humans, and bacteria, which interacts with the lithosphere, hydrosphere, and atmosphere.

7
New cards

Air

A mixture of different gases rather than a single compound or element.

8
New cards

Composition of Clean, Dry Air

Nitrogen and oxygen make up a combined total of 99% of clean, dry air, with nitrogen being the most abundant gas.

9
New cards

Water Vapor

The most important atmospheric component regarding Earth's climate and weather systems, capable of existing in all three states of matter at normal Earth temperatures and pressures.

10
New cards

Primary Source of Free Oxygen

Green plants carrying on photosynthesis.

11
New cards

Carbon Dioxide Trend

The overall upward trend in atmospheric CO2\text{CO}_2 concentration caused by rapidly increasing fossil fuel combustion and resulting emissions.

12
New cards

Atmospheric Pressure

The pressure exerted by the weight of the air above, which decreases at a decreasing rate as altitude increases.

13
New cards

Troposphere

The lowmost layer of the atmosphere, known as the 'weather sphere,' where temperature drops about 6.5oC6.5^\text{o}\text{C} for every 1 km increase in altitude.

14
New cards

Stratosphere

The atmospheric layer located above the troposphere where ozone is concentrated and temperature increases with height.

15
New cards

Primary Cause of Earth's Seasons

The tilt of Earth's rotation axis (constant at 23.5o23.5^\text{o}), which causes variation in sun angles and daylight length.

16
New cards

Equinox

Dates when days and nights are equal in length across all parts of the world because the Sun's vertical rays strike directly at the equator.

17
New cards

Heat

A transfer of energy from areas with high temperatures to those with low temperatures (from warmer to cooler substances).

18
New cards

Temperature

A measurement of the average kinetic energy possessed by the atoms or molecules in a substance.

19
New cards

Convection

A mechanism of heat transfer that involves the movement or circulation of a mass or substance.

20
New cards

Albedo

The fraction or percentage of total solar radiation reflected by a surface, averaging about 30% for the Earth system as a whole.

21
New cards

Greenhouse Effect

The absorption of outgoing longwave (terrestrial) radiation by atmospheric gases such as water vapor and carbon dioxide in the lower atmosphere.

22
New cards

Reflection

The process whereby radiation retains the same intensity and bounces back at the same angle with which it struck a surface.

23
New cards

Scattering (Blue Sky)

The process where gas molecules in the atmosphere scatter short, blue light wavelengths in all directions.

24
New cards

Daily Mean Temperature

The average value determined by adding the daily maximum temperature and the daily minimum temperature and dividing by 2.

25
New cards

Annual Mean Temperature

The calculated average of all 12 monthly mean temperatures for a given year.

26
New cards

Isotherm

A line on a map that connects points of equal air temperature, allowing for the visualization of temperature distribution.

27
New cards

Specific Heat

The amount of heat needed to raise the temperature of 1 gram of a substance by 1oC1^\text{o}\text{C}; water has a high specific heat compared to land.

28
New cards

Ocean Currents

Primary surface movements whose major role is to transfer heat and equalize energy imbalances between the poles and the equator.
